      According to an obituary, Florence "had been in failing health for some months and in recent weeks her health failed rapidly, during which time she suffered intensely." She was survived by her husband and three children: Mrs. Ralph Martins, of Concordia, Missouri; and Chester William Nolte and Kenneth Lee Nolte of the home. She was also survived by her father, J. W. Hoeflicker, and her step-mother, of Higginsville, Missouri; and five brothers and sisters: Mrs. Elba Cook, of Blackburn, Missouri; Arthur Hoeflicker, of Long Beach, California; Mrs. Herbert Buesing, of Sweet Springs, Missouri; Mrs. Carl Woolsey, of Independence, Missouri; and Granville Hoeflicker, of Bakersfield, California. One brother, George Hoeflicker, preceded her in death on 26 August 1922; and her mother had passed away on 21 March 1931.

      Funeral services were conducted at the Nolte home and at St. Paul's Evangelical and Reformed Church of Blackburn, with Pastor August L. Brueggemann officiating.

      Florence was confirmed in the Lutheran church by Rev. Muller.
